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, start by getting onto US-50 E from your current location in the Chesapeake Bay Area. Follow US-50 E for about 20 miles. Take the exit towards MD-404 N/Queen Anne's County. Merge onto MD-404 N and continue for approximately 7 miles. Take the exit towards Grasonville and merge onto MD-18 S. After about 1 mile, turn right onto Discovery Lane. The Chesapeake Bay Environmental Center will be on your left at 600 Discovery Ln, Grasonville, MD 21638.

Discover more about Chesapeake Bay Environmental Center

Nestled along the scenic shores of Maryland, the Chesapeake Bay Environmental Center (CBEC) invites visitors to immerse themselves in the beauty and ecological significance of the Chesapeake Bay. This environmental organization is designed not only as a tourist attraction but also as an educational hub, providing insight into the region's diverse ecosystems and the importance of conservation efforts. The center features well-maintained trails that wind through lush marshlands and forests, offering a serene escape for hiking, birdwatching, and photography. Here, you can observe a variety of wildlife, including migratory birds and native plants, making it a paradise for nature lovers. Inside, the center houses an engaging indoor museum that showcases the unique biodiversity of the Chesapeake Bay area. Exhibits provide fascinating information about the local environment, history, and conservation challenges faced by this vital ecosystem. Educational programs and guided tours are available for those looking to deepen their understanding of the bay's ecology. With its commitment to environmental stewardship, CBEC plays a crucial role in promoting awareness and inspiring visitors to appreciate the natural world.
